1. Summary
1.1 This report provides the latest position on Routes 1 and 6 operating in the Rushmoor area.
2. Route 1 Quality Bus Partnership between Aldershot and Camberley
2.1 This Quality Bus Partnership continues to be successful in attracting more passengers. Between November 2004 and January 2005, 17% more journeys were made on route 1 than during the corresponding period 12 months earlier. Work to improve the remaining bus stops between Farnborough Technical College and Aldershot town centre commenced in February. The improvements comprise bus stop clearways, new bus shelters, bus stop poles with information provision and raised boarding kerbs. The impact and effectiveness of the scheme will be fully reviewed during the spring and summer of 2005.
3. Route 6 Farnborough Area
3.1 Detailed design work is underway to improve bus stop facilities on route 6 in the Farnborough area. The scheme is part of a proposed Quality Bus Partnership which will feature raised boarding kerbs, bus stop clearways to deter inconsiderate parking, new bus shelters, bus stop poles and Real-Time Information. Further funding is available for 2005/06 to further improve facilities on this route. Stagecoach, the bus operator, is seeking to invest in new vehicles and improve the frequency of the service during 2005.
